BODY MASS INDEX

BODY MASS INDEX is defined as the ratio of the weight in Kgs[kilograms] divided by the square of the height in metres[m x m]

UNDERWEIGHT : BMI less than 19.8

NORMAL WEIGHT: BMI between 19.8 to 26

OVERWEIGHT: BMI between 26 to 29

OBESE: BMI above 29

MORBIDLY OBESE: BMI exceeds 35

[please note that these values may vary slightly from book to book,country to country]
